Further saturating the air with … WebOn modern turbojets the bypass air provides (at least) two things. Thrust. The air does bypass the engine core, but it is accelerated by the N1 fan and provides thrust as it is expelled rearward out of the engine. Thrust from the bypass air can contribute more than half of the total thrust produced by the engine (upwards of 80% of the total ...

Engines with more jet thrust relative to fan thrust are known as low-bypass turbofans, those that have considerably more fan thrust than jet thrust are known as high-bypass. Most commercial aviation jet engines in use today are high-bypass, and most modern fighter engines are low-bypass. Shenyang WS-10. The WS-20 ( Chinese: 涡扇-20; pinyin: Wōshàn-20; lit. 'turbofan-20') is a high-bypass turbofan currently powering the Y-20 family of strategic airlifters in limited numbers. It is based on the core of the low-bypass turbofan Shenyang WS-10 A.
